Transaction 27530e66bd8b15b62cd91984c0871bd205ba29c297c43e046cf259841889a36e

1 Input
2 Outputs
  • 27530e66bd8b15b62cd91984c0871bd205ba29c297c43e046cf259841889a36e:0
  • value  46902170
    address  35ixbPrHzVVFx6ZaKVykBw3pKmYgMaXfWM
  • 27530e66bd8b15b62cd91984c0871bd205ba29c297c43e046cf259841889a36e:1
  • value  118470000
    address  1CySMpxGstGgK27bxhVkPyKUdqmyP8GiqG